The
news media considers something "newsworthy" if it generates interest.
Stories on the Media Relations pages are selected based on the interest
they may draw from the media. Here are a few examples of news we like
to use:
- Events
(such as conferences, guest speakers, performances, gallery showings,
student trips) which are open to our students only or to the public.
- Human
interest stories (examples: a graduate of the college who becomes
a teacher at the college, a faculty member or student who might have
overcome odds to succeed).
- Innovative
teaching methods.
-
New and revised academic programs.
- Outcomes
of faculty research projects or studies, especially if they involve
survey results.
- Special
activities such as Welcome Week, graduation balls or graduation ceremonies.
- Students'
news (deans' list, graduation list and scholarships) which would be
of interest to local newspapers.
